Not sure where to start? Think of a Drow name like building a dark puzzle. You take a sharp, clipped sound like Vel, Xan, or Zar and pair it with a flowing ending like -rae, -viir, or -ithas. That combo gives you that signature Elvish Drow sound that feels ancient and dangerous.
Try mixing these:
- Zyn + -rae = Zynrae
- Vel + -viir = Velviir
- Xan + -ithas = Xanithas
- Driz + -olen = Drizolen
- Mal + -afein = Malafein
Play with sounds until one clicks. That’s usually the one.
Fun Fact About Drow
The Drow, also called dark elves, come from the Underdark, a massive underground world in D&D lore. They were originally surface elves cursed by the goddess Corellon Larethian and sent below. Their society is ruled by powerful matriarchs who worship Lolth, the Spider Queen. Drow names reflect that they carry sharp consonants and hissing sounds that feel like whispered threats in a dark cave.

Tips for Choosing the Perfect Drow Name
Picking a Drow name is more fun than it sounds. Here’s how to land on the right one:
Match the Name to Your Class A Drow rogue needs something sharp and quick like Vex or Zarn. A Drow wizard can carry something longer and arcane like Xanithas or Velviir.
Think About Your Character’s Backstory: Did your Drow escape the Underdark? A Seldarine Drow name with softer sounds fits better. Still loyal to Lolth? Go with something harsh and hissing.
Say It Out Loud Seriously say the name at the table. If it’s hard to pronounce three sentences in, it’ll bother you. Pick something you enjoy saying.
Keep It Memorable One or two syllables often stick better. Quel, Droz, Sylv short names land harder in dramatic moments.
Test It With a Title Try your name with a dramatic title: Velviir the Shadowborn or Quel, Chosen of Lolth. If it sounds cool with a title, it’s a keeper

Frequently Asked Questions
What language do Drow names come from?
Drow names come from Elvish, specifically a dark dialect called High Drowic or Low Drowic in D&D lore. They often carry hissing and clipped sounds.
Can a Drow have a human-sounding name?
Yes, especially Seldarine Drow or Drow raised on the surface. Their names often soften and blend with surface languages.
What makes a name sound like a Drow name?
Sharp consonants like X, Z, V, and D, paired with flowing endings like -voss, -viir, -rael, or -ithar. That combo is the heart of the Drow naming style.
Are Drow names gendered?
Loosely. Female Drow names often end in softer sounds like -ra, -ae, or -sse. Male names tend to end harder -voss, -ithar, -rith. But you can break that rule freely.
